Long time… and I hope things are well and wonderful for you.
Just returned last Sunday evening from another one of my numerous annual weekend Team Building Camps for the SSL at our Khandala villa.
There is always something enchanting about Khandala during the monsoons. If you have been there (or to similar places) during the monsoons you will remember the heavy downpour of the rains, waves of mist wafting uninhibitedly through the surroundings, discomforting damp-moist sensations, the eerie glow around the lamps and the relish of piping hot food at mealtimes. And, of course, the cosy comfort of togetherness time indoors with others who were there with you while it drenched outside!
Khandala continues to hold that enchantment for me every year I go there for these Team Building camps.
Often the bother of being overall in charge of the group and conducting all the sessions and controlling my BP because of disciplinary issues takes away a bit from that liberating refreshing enchantment. Despite that the delight is still there…
This time, happily, I had somewhat of a break. A team (nine members) from a group called the Gandhi Fellowship volunteered to conduct the sessions with the 50 participants. It was a bit different from the way I do things but overall good. And I got additional sympathy and caring because of my still swollen ankle
(damaged earlier by a careless fall down a staircase) and limping condition. I returned last Sunday evening, happy that I had one more task done and grateful to God for things having gone well. And my ankle is better now though healing slowly.
More reasons to be happy – bonus holiday last Monday (Janmasthami) and two back-to-back holidays coming up this week! I am going to get fat and lazy but I am not complaining!
All else well and the wonders continue much like the rains… as and when!
Lots of these to you too.
Take care. Love, Terry
